The Unspoken Truths About Wealth and Happiness


Core Concepts
Wealth doesn't guarantee happiness; it often comes with hidden downsides that can impact one's well-being.
Abstract
Wealth may not solve all problems, as highlighted by the experiences of wealthy individuals. The pursuit of money can lead to unforeseen challenges and complexities. Happiness is multifaceted, involving more than just financial success. Envy can replace admiration when wealth is attained. The rich may face challenges in maintaining relationships and receiving honest feedback. Quick wealth is fragile and can lead to impulsive decisions. Reputation management becomes crucial as success attracts attention, both positive and negative. Expectations can spiral out of control with rising income levels, leading to dissatisfaction. Ultimately, focusing on present happiness is essential, as wealth does not guarantee lasting fulfillment.

How does societal perception influence an individual's experience of wealth?

Societal perception plays a significant role in shaping an individual's experience of wealth. When someone becomes wealthy, they are often subject to admiration or envy from others based on their financial status. This can impact how the individual views themselves and their wealth. Admiration can lead to a false sense of security and validation, while envy may create feelings of isolation or distrust. Additionally, societal expectations regarding how the wealthy should behave or spend their money can add pressure and influence decision-making. The need to maintain a certain image or status within society can affect one's relationship with money and overall well-being.

Is there a balance between financial success and personal relationships?

Finding a balance between financial success and personal relationships is crucial for overall happiness and fulfillment. While financial success can provide material comfort and opportunities, it does not guarantee emotional well-being or strong interpersonal connections. Neglecting personal relationships in pursuit of wealth can lead to loneliness, dissatisfaction, and regret later in life. On the other hand, prioritizing relationships over finances may result in financial struggles but foster deeper connections with loved ones that contribute significantly to one's happiness. Striking a balance involves recognizing the importance of both aspects in leading a fulfilling life.

What role does self-awareness play in managing wealth effectively?

Self-awareness is essential for managing wealth effectively as it allows individuals to understand their values, priorities, strengths, weaknesses, and motivations related to money management. Being self-aware helps individuals make conscious decisions about spending, saving, investing, and giving based on their unique circumstances rather than external pressures or influences. It enables them to set realistic goals aligned with their values and adjust their financial behaviors accordingly. Self-awareness also helps individuals navigate challenges such as lifestyle inflation, peer pressure, or impulsive spending by staying true to themselves and maintaining control over their finances for long-term stability and satisfaction.
